Comprehending Low-VOC Paints
When you pick low-VOC paints, you're opting for an item that sends out fewer unstable natural substances, which can be harmful to both your wellness and the setting.
VOCs are chemicals found in many paint items that can evaporate right into the air and contribute to indoor air pollution. By picking low-VOC choices, you're lowering the number of these exhausts, making your living space safer.
Low-VOC paints normally include 50 grams per liter or fewer VOCs, contrasted to traditional paints that can consist of as much as 250 grams per liter. This means that when you repaint your home with low-VOC items, you're not just deciding for aesthetic appeals; you're likewise taking a step towards a healthier indoor setting.

Potential Disadvantages to Think About
While low-VOC paints offer numerous advantages, there are some potential drawbacks to remember. One substantial problem is their performance compared to conventional paints. Low-VOC options might not always give the exact same level of durability and coverage, which can bring about even more constant touch-ups or a demand for additional coats. This can be frustrating and time-consuming during your paint job.
One more problem is the drying time. Low-VOC paints often take longer to completely dry than their high-VOC counterparts, which can extend your project timeline. If you're on a limited schedule, this may be a disadvantage to consider.
You should additionally realize that low-VOC paints can sometimes have a different finish or appearance. If you're going for a specific visual, see to it to check examples to guarantee the outcome fulfills your assumptions.
Lastly, while low-VOC paints are usually much safer, they can still release some fumes. Appropriate air flow is essential throughout and after application, so be prepared to air out your area efficiently.
